Thomas Function are from Alabama, and make really fun infectious pop music, almost punk at times, with hints of all your favorite garage/pysch/blues, and nasally twangy vocals tie it all together.  On top of totally fun catchy songs their lyrics are the icing on the cake…how can you argue with a song that starts “are you gonna buy a record? or what?” (check out “Picking Scabs below).

Thomas Function formed in 2007 have released six singles, a full length called Celebration on Alive Records, and have just been signed to Fat Possum who will release their second full length In the Valley of Sickness on October 13th.  That is three busy years.
